Cleo Cornish Obituary

On April 30, 2017, Cleo Cornish went home to meet her Savior at the age of 85. She was preceded in death by her parents, Ernest and Kathryn Poree; two children, Joan Marie and Alvin Seal, former husband, John Henry Seal, Sr. and husband, Douglas Cornish. She is survived by three children, Sandra Bartholomew (Larry), John Henry Seal, Jr. (Lora) and Debra Ann Seal. She also leaves to cherish her memory four grandchildren, Tanya Bartholomew-Jones, Conta Seal Russell, Joan Seal, Zyrin Gilmore and six great grandchildren. Relatives and friends of the family; Priest and Parishoners of Corpus Christi/Epiphany Catholic Church are invited to attend the service. A Mass of Christian will be celebrated at Corpus Christi/Epiphany Catholic Church, 2022 St. Bernard Ave., New Orleans, LA on Saturday, May 6 2017 at 10 AM. Interment Mount Olivet Mausoleum. Visitation 8:30 AM IN THE CHURCH WITH RECITATION OF THE HOLY ROSARY beginning at 8:45 AM. Charbonnet Labat Glapion, Directors (504)581-4411
